Street Trees
801 1/2 S Walnut ST
- Case Date:
- 10/28/2025
Trees/shrubs are overgrown and obscure visibility. If you're heading east on Dodds and waiting to cross Walnut, you have to pull forward until you're partially in the road in order to see if traffic is clear. This issue also exists at the intersection of Dodds & Washington (heading east) - you can't see if anyone is coming on that one-way road (or if anyone is about to cross the crosswalk) unless you pull all the way forward. This is especially dangerous because the stop sign itself is almost always obscured by a tree branch.
Traffic Related Complaints
Eagleson and 17th
- Case Date:
- 10/28/2025
The amount of pedestrian traffic on Eagleson and crossing 17th is extreme. Eagleson needs speed bumps immediately. There is absolutely no reason to have cars flying down that road when so many students have to walk and cross here. Additionally, there are a number of students that must cross 17th to get to the other Greek row and they take their life in their hands every single day. There needs to be a light and a minimum of a flashing pedestrian crossing stop sign on 17th.

Line of Sight
857 S Auto Mall RD
- Case Date:
- 10/27/2025
I sent in a concern several weeks/months ago regarding this area and nothing has been done. There are cars and trucks that park on the east side of Auto Mall Rd, especially up to the point where people leave the Smile Doctors parking area and have a difficult time pulling out as they cannot see oncoming traffic from the south side coming from the Kroger area. I believe this area was once painted with yellow no parking paint, but it is being ignored as it is worn off an no one is enforcing it. It is very frustrating and there will be an accident sometime soon! Please paint the curb immediately!
Traffic Related Complaints
581 E Hillside DR
- Case Date:
- 10/27/2025
I frequently drive through the intersection of Hillside and Henderson, often approaching it from the south (on Henderson). I hope the city can consider putting a "No Right on Red" sign there. This intersection has students from Templeton and South High School as pedestrians and cyclists (and from South as drivers). When you are turning right/east from Henderson onto Hillside, you do not have visibility until you have pulled forward into the crosswalk across Henderson. Because of the difficulty seeing if you have a clearing, I can imagine someone wanting to speed into a right turn...but it is a very populated corner with Feast there and apartments and Templeton close by, and pedestrians in the crosswalk could be at risk.
I have counseled my daughter, who is learning to drive, not to try to turn right until the light turns green (and to wait to signal till then). If you have your turn signal on, people behind you can get impatient...a stressful situation for a new driver. And since there is a lot of traffic going to and from the high school, this intersection has a high concentration of new drivers.
A friend of hers on a bike was hit last year at that intersection.
